Resolutions For Pet Parents

While we may never know exactly what Fluffy’s resolutions would be, we can definitely suggest some for pet parents. One great resolution is to take time to play with your cat every day. Playing is great for our feline pals, both mentally and physically. You could also make a habit of picking up new toys for your kitty every week. Or, you could vow to keep the litterbox cleaner, or take your furry buddy to the vet a bit more often.
